Little India Description

Calling Indians hankering after the simplicity of a home cooked meal and also those who would like to discover the Indian subcontinent by taking the food trail first - Little India in Kensington could be the right place for you. Serving simple North Indian, Bengali and coastal cuisine, the chef focuses on providing tasty and honest fare. The dishes concentrate on freshness and simplicity of preparation so the ingredients retain their natural flavour and texture.

A hearty bowl of peppery mulligatawny soup whips up your appetite and wakes up your taste buds. If you prefer a milder way to start your meal, try the samosas, delicious filo cases with a mince stuffing or cool down with a healthy and refreshing, plain or mango flavoured, yoghurt based drink.

The mouth watering range of starters, including kebabs and grilled king prawns are a treat for the palate, as are the variety of gravies and curries on offer. Old favourites like chicken tikka masala and lamb cooked in tomato gravy are very popular; while there are many rich dishes like butter chicken on the menu, they also have tandoori dishes marinated and baked in a clay oven, which are healthier options.

Some signature dishes of Little India  are chicken Naga, pieces of chicken cooked with fiery Naga chillies and tossed dry, and Sylheti lebu mossala, a Bangladeshi speciality made from chicken and lamb and cooked with citrus and spices. For the bold, there are the jalfrezi dishes, which are spicy and have a dash of onion and green pepper. These curries are best eaten with parathas, naan or pilau rice. There are plenty of choices for vegetarians as well.

Just as the charming domes on the outside are inviting, the pleasant décor, well laid out tables and smartly dressed waiters all make sure that Little India at Kensington makes you feel at home and warms your heart.
